  • In 2019, Chembur legislative assembly constituency had total 253901 electors. Total number of valid vote was 132654. Shiv Sena candidate Prakash Vaikunth Phaterpekar won and became MLA from this seat. He secured total 53264 votes. Indian National Congress candidate Chandrakant Damodar Handore stood second with total 34246 votes. He lost by 19018 votes.

  • In 2014, Chembur legislative assembly constituency had total 279585 electors. Total number of valid vote was 139485. Shivsena candidate Prakash Vaikunth Phaterpekar won and became MLA from this seat. He secured total 47410 votes. Indian National Congress candidate Chandrakant Damodhar Handore stood second with total 37383 votes. He lost by 10027 votes.

  • In 2009, Chembur legislative assembly constituency had total 252142 electors. Total number of valid vote was 123461. Indian National Congress candidate Chandrakant Damodhar Handore won and became MLA from this seat. He secured total 47431 votes. Maharashtra Navnirman Sena candidate Anil Bachubhai Chauhan stood second with total 29465 votes. He lost by 17966 votes.

  • In 1990, Chembur legislative assembly constituency had total 190898 electors. Total number of valid vote was 104134. Bhartiya Janata Party candidate Advani Hashu won and became MLA from this seat. He secured total 49739 votes. Republican Party Of India candidate Chandrakant Handore stood second with total 49071 votes. He lost by 668 votes.
